Effectively managing a construction contractor requires clear communication, robust organizational expertise, and an understanding of both the project necessities and the contractor's capabilities. Establishing a basis of trust and transparency early in the relationship units the stage for a profitable collaboration.


Start by clearly defining project objectives and expectations during preliminary conferences. Take the time to articulate what you envision for the project, including timelines, price range constraints, and high quality standards. When contractors grasp the large image, they can tailor their efforts accordingly. Make positive to doc these expectations in a proper contract to avoid misunderstandings later.

Flexibility stays a valuable asset while managing any development project. Despite the best-laid plans, surprising challenges inevitably arise. Whether it’s a delay in material delivery or a sudden change in project scope, stay open to adjusting timelines or options. Working collaboratively with the contractor to navigate obstacles fosters a spirit of teamwork that may lead to better outcomes.


Establishing clear cost schedules is one other important part. Discuss how funds will be structured upfront, aligning them with key project milestones. This technique retains the contractor motivated to meet deadlines while making certain you have oversight on the work completed earlier than releasing funds. Being transparent about finances fosters belief and prevents conflicts.

Another important side of managing a development contractor effectively is to make certain that all events understand their roles. Clearly define responsibilities to reduce overlap and confusion. When each team member is conscious of what is predicted of them, it enhances overall effectivity and permits the contractor to focus on delivering high quality work.


Invest in quality relationships with contractors. Understand their expertise, strengths, and weaknesses. A contractor who excels in sure areas is in all probability not as expert in others, so determine these traits early. This insight permits for better project alignment and might lead to a more effective use of assets and time.


Encourage feedback all through the construction course of. Create an environment where everybody feels comfy sharing their thoughts. This can present priceless insights into areas needing improvement and might foster a tradition of continuous enhancement. Listening to contractor feedback also makes them really feel valued and might encourage better collaboration.

How can I set up clear communication with my contractor?


Set expectations early by scheduling common meetings and using tools like emails or project management apps. Ensure both parties are on the same page relating to project objectives, timelines, and potential challenges.

How can I effectively manage project costs during construction?


Establish a transparent finances and seek the guidance of your contractor on cost forecasts. Regularly review expenses and seek their input on cost-saving measures. Adjust expectations if needed to stay inside price range.
